Arizona Diamondbacks Top MLB Prospects for 2017 Dynasty Leagues

Last season was disappointing for Arizona. They finished 69-93, fourth place in the NL West. This coming after quite possibly the overpriced signing of Zack Greinke (6-year, $206.5 million) and the worst trade of all time in acquiring Shelby Miller for Dansby Swanson, Ender Inciarte and Aaron Blair.
